    A developer in Korea just built a Fediverse server that runs directly on CloudFlare.

    /r/fediverse users responded:
    "this is cancer"
    "you are a horrible person"

    ???

    Can you please help me with a genuine question: what would make the #Fediverse a more welcoming place?

    Yes, humans are just grumpy sometimes. But a real solution can't just be more HOA members reading the rules at the door.

    What do YOU think would make a difference here?

                    @frxe @benpate beyond that... I instance-block the most toxic servers on my various accounts and my timelines are much better for it. especially once I became willing to throw a few babies out with the bathwater, as there are one or two sizable one where blocking results in collateral damage.

                    that doesn't help noobs, though, so maybe a shared blocklist for servers which don't necessarily break rules but have toxic admin and/or users is in order. good luck getting mass adoption though.

                                  deutrino I strongly believe we need more interest-based websites on the network. so many of the issues, from where I sit, come from the idea that the network is the attraction, but then you have no real reason for people to choose one site vs another, and no real sense of community, and no sense of responsibility to anything.

                                  Everyone here already ends up a little mercenary, and you can't tell anyone new why they should sign up, nor where. And I blame Mastodon's designers for this, with their insistence on de-centering the Local feed and not making theming easy. they not only centre the network, but they frame the local website as a generic dumb terminal for accessing "Mastodon".
